works.
dependency.bad 9 dev-vcs/hub/hub-1.12.2.ebuild: DEPEND: ~x86(default/linux/x86/13.0) ['dev-ruby/webmock[ruby_targets_ruby20]'] dev-vcs/hub/hub-1.12.2.ebuild: DEPEND: ~x86(default/linux/x86/13.0/desktop) ['dev-ruby/webmock[ruby_targets_ruby20]'] dev-vcs/hub/hub-1.12.2.ebuild: DEPEND: ~x86(default/linux/x86/13.0/desktop/gnome) ['dev-ruby/webmock[ruby_targets_ruby20]'] dev-vcs/hub/hub-1.12.2.ebuild: DEPEND: ~x86(default/linux/x86/13.0/desktop/gnome/systemd) ['dev-ruby/webmock[ruby_targets_ruby20]'] dev-vcs/hub/hub-1.12.2.ebuild: DEPEND: ~x86(default/linux/x86/13.0/desktop/kde) ['dev-ruby/webmock[ruby_targets_ruby20]'] dev-vcs/hub/hub-1.12.2.ebuild: DEPEND: ~x86(default/linux/x86/13.0/desktop/kde/systemd) ['dev-ruby/webmock[ruby_targets_ruby20]'] dev-vcs/hub/hub-1.12.2.ebuild: DEPEND: ~x86(default/linux/x86/13.0/developer) ['dev-ruby/webmock[ruby_targets_ruby20]'] dev-vcs/hub/hub-1.12.2.ebuild: DEPEND: ~x86(hardened/linux/x86) ['dev-ruby/webmock[ruby_targets_ruby20]'] dev-vcs/hub/hub-1.12.2.ebuild: DEPEND: ~x86(hardened/linux/x86/selinux) ['dev-ruby/webmock[ruby_targets_ruby20]'] We need dev-ruby/webmock[ruby_targets_ruby20] first.
those are just for the test useflag
(In reply to Julian Ospald (hasufell) from comment #2) > those are just for the test useflag And? I don't like to restrict the tests just because of this.
Created attachment 393254 [details] hub-1.12.4.ebuild.patch Mind if I bump the ebuild to support recent ruby versions, as ruby19 will be removed soonish.
*hub-1.12.4 (05 Jan 2015) 05 Jan 2015; Manuel Rüger <mrueg@gentoo.org> +hub-1.12.4.ebuild, -hub-1.12.1.ebuild, -hub-1.12.2.ebuild: Version bump. Add ruby20, ruby21 support. Remove old.